php版本怎么换

worktile 其他 176

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    将PHP版本切换的步骤如下:

    1. 确定当前PHP版本:可以通过在命令行界面输入”php -v”来查看当前PHP的版本号。例如,版本号为7.2.10。

    2. 查看可用的PHP版本:打开PHP官方网站,查看当前可用的PHP版本。例如,最新的PHP版本是7.4.16。

    3. 升级或降级PHP版本:根据需要,选择将PHP版本升级或降级。

    4. 检查系统要求:确保系统满足所选PHP版本的要求。查阅PHP官方文档,了解所选PHP版本的系统要求。

    5. 下载所选PHP版本:从PHP官方网站下载所选的PHP版本,选择适合您操作系统的安装包(例如Windows、Mac或Linux)。

    6. 安装新的PHP版本:按照下载的安装包的说明进行安装。注意,安装过程可能需要设置一些参数或路径。

    7. 更新配置文件:打开PHP安装目录里的php.ini文件,在其中找到并修改以下参数,以反映新的PHP版本:

    – 修改”extension_dir”参数,确保它与新PHP版本的扩展目录一致。
    – 修改”error_reporting”参数,可根据需要进行修改。
    – 修改”date.timezone”参数为所需的时区。

    8. 重启服务:在安装完成后,重启Web服务器,以确保新的PHP版本生效。

    9. 确认PHP版本更改:在命令行界面输入”php -v”,确认PHP版本已经成功更改为所选的版本。

    10. 测试网站兼容性:在更新PHP版本后,确保您的网站和应用程序在新的PHP版本下正常运行。检查日志文件和运行您的网站的所有功能,以确保没有出现错误或功能缺失。

    总结:
    根据需求,您可以通过下载最新的PHP版本,安装并配置新版本来切换PHP版本。确保系统满足所选PHP版本的要求,并在更新后测试网站兼容性。

    2年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在更换PHP版本时,需要遵循以下步骤:

    1. 了解不同的PHP版本:目前,最新的PHP版本是PHP 8.0,但在使用之前,你应该熟悉该版本的新功能和改动。此外,你还应该了解PHP 7.4、PHP 7.3以及其他早期版本的功能和变化。

    2. 检查应用程序的兼容性:在升级到较新的PHP版本之前,你应该检查你的应用程序是否与该版本兼容。查看PHP官方文档和社区论坛,以了解应用程序在该PHP版本下可能会遇到的问题或不兼容性。

    3. 进行备份:在更换PHP版本之前,务必进行全面的备份,包括数据库、文件和配置文件。这样,如果出现任何问题,你可以快速还原到原始状态。

    4. 运行测试环境:在实际应用环境中更换PHP版本之前,建议在测试环境中进行测试。这样可以帮助你发现和解决可能的问题,而不会影响到正式环境。

    5. 逐步更新:如果你的应用程序是在较低版本的PHP上构建的,建议逐步进行更新。例如,先升级到PHP 7.3,然后再升级到PHP 7.4,最后再到最新版本。这样可以减少在单次更新过程中可能出现的问题。

    总结:
    – 了解不同PHP版本的功能和变化。
    – 检查应用程序的兼容性。
    – 进行全面备份。
    – 在测试环境中进行测试。
    – 逐步更新,减少问题发生的可能性。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    如果要更换PHP版本,可以按照以下方法和操作流程进行操作。

    1. 确定当前PHP版本
    首先,需要确认当前系统正在使用的PHP版本。可以通过执行以下命令来获取当前PHP版本:
    “`
    php -v
    “`
    执行命令后,会显示当前PHP版本的详细信息。

    2. 检查更换PHP版本的可用性
    在决定更换PHP版本之前,需要确保所需的版本在系统中是可用的。可以通过以下几种方式来检查是否有所需的PHP版本:

    2.1 官方支持列表
    访问PHP官方网站,查看其支持的PHP版本列表。官方支持的版本将得到持续支持和更新,因此更换为官方推荐的版本是比较安全和可靠的。

    2.2 操作系统仓库
    一些操作系统(例如Ubuntu、CentOS等)会提供PHP版本的仓库。可以通过以下命令检查可用的PHP版本:
    “`
    sudo apt update
    apt search php
    “`
    以上命令将显示仓库中提供的PHP软件包及其版本。

    2.3 第三方仓库
    还可以通过添加第三方仓库来获取更多PHP版本的选择。例如,可以使用Ondřej Surý的PPA(Personal Package Archive)仓库来获取最新的PHP版本。详细信息可以在其官方网站上找到。

    3. 安装所需的PHP版本
    在确认所需的PHP版本可用后,可以通过以下方法之一来安装它:

    3.1 操作系统仓库
    如果所需的PHP版本在操作系统仓库中可用,可以使用以下命令来安装:
    “`
    sudo apt install phpX.X
    “`
    其中,`X.X`应替换为所需的PHP版本号。

    3.2 第三方仓库
    如果选择使用第三方仓库,需要通过以下步骤来添加该仓库:
    3.2.1 安装软件包以添加仓库:
    “`
    sudo apt install software-properties-common
    “`
    3.2.2 添加PPA仓库:
    “`
    sudo add-apt-repository ppa:ondrej/php
    “`
    3.2.3 更新软件包列表:
    “`
    sudo apt update
    “`
    3.2.4 安装所需的PHP版本:
    “`
    sudo apt install phpX.X
    “`
    同样,将`X.X`替换为所需的PHP版本号。

    4. 配置PHP版本
    完成安装后,还需要进行一些配置以确保系统使用所需的PHP版本。根据不同的系统,具体配置方法可能会有所不同。

    4.1 Apache配置
    如果使用Apache作为Web服务器,需要更新Apache的配置文件。可以通过以下命令打开配置文件:
    “`
    sudo nano /etc/apache2/sites-available/000-default.conf
    “`
    在文件中找到类似如下的行:
    “`

    SetHandler application/x-httpd-php

    “`
    将其更改为:
    “`

    SetHandler proxy:fcgi://127.0.0.1:9000

    “`
    保存并关闭文件后,重新启动Apache服务器以使配置更改生效:
    “`
    sudo systemctl restart apache2
    “`

    4.2 Nginx配置
    如果使用Nginx作为Web服务器,需要更新Nginx的配置文件。可以通过以下命令打开默认配置文件:
    “`
    sudo nano /etc/nginx/sites-available/default
    “`
    找到以下行:
    “`
    location ~ \.php$ {
    include snippets/fastcgi-php.conf;
    fastcgi_pass unix:/run/php/phpX.X-fpm.sock;
    }
    “`
    将其更改为:
    “`
    location ~ \.php$ {
    include snippets/fastcgi-php.conf;
    fastcgi_pass 127.0.0.1:9000;
    }
    “`
    保存并关闭文件后,重新启动Nginx服务器:
    “`
    sudo systemctl restart nginx
    “`

    5. 验证新PHP版本的安装和配置
    完成以上步骤后,可以通过以下方法来验证新的PHP版本是否成功安装和配置。

    5.1 创建一个phpinfo文件
    在Web服务器的文档根目录(例如/var/www/html)下创建一个名为phpinfo.php的文件,并添加以下内容:
    “`

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部